      8336. Sir William Pelham, died November 24, 1587 in Brocklesby, Lincoln, England. He was the son of 16672. Sir William Pelham and 16673. Mary Sandys. He married 8337. Eleanor Neville.

      8337. Eleanor Neville She was the daughter of 16674. Henry Neville, Earl of Westmorland, K.G. and 16675. Anne Manners.

Notes for Sir William Pelham:
from Burke's Peerage and Baronetage "Yarborough (Earldom)":

"Sir William Pelham, settled at Brocklesby, co. Lincoln, one of the most eminent military commanders of the reign of ELIZABETH I, commanded the pioneers in the Army under the Duke of Norfolk, sent to the assistance of the Scots against the French 1560, in 1562 he was at the taking of Caen, in Normandy, and in 1563 he was wounded in the defence of Newhaven, subsequently employed in Ireland, and received the honour of Knighthood for his services in that Kingdom 1579, in which year, the Lord Deputy, Sir William Drury dying, Sir William Pelham was appointed, in October, by the council, justiciar of Ireland, with the authority of Lord Deputy, until a Lord Deputy should be appointed, and he administered the government until Sept. 1580. Upon his return from Ireland, Sir William was sworn of the Privy Council, appointed Master of the Ordnance, and eventually constituted Field-Marshal."
     
Child of Sir Pelham and Eleanor Neville is:
  4168 i.   Sir William Pelham of Brocklesby, married Anne Willoughby.
